Output 31d6004822903be645a525354318556333987dc6dca75cde1d831ac0569d6790:13

value
334382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a74f1a41cb9dc16a25e2c53cd3a8c11de78f6a1 OP_EQUAL
address
3EK7GRQqK4ZoPLC4saBBYbcbw3e2LXzRCv
transaction
31d6004822903be645a525354318556333987dc6dca75cde1d831ac0569d6790
spent
true